Understanding the Grandmondial Bonus Structure
The Grandmondial casino is known for its welcome package, but the real value is determined by the attached wagering requirements. A wagering requirement is a multiplier that dictates how many times you must bet the bonus amount before you can withdraw any associated winnings. For example, if you receive a $100 bonus with a 30x wagering requirement, you must place $3,000 in bets before cashing out. It’s crucial to note that different games contribute different percentages towards these requirements. Slots often contribute 100%, while table games like blackjack or roulette may contribute only 10% or even be excluded entirely. Always check the specific terms of each Grandmondial bonus offer.

Withdrawal Rules and Verification Process (KYC)
Cashing out your winnings involves a mandatory security check known as Know Your Customer (KYC). This process is standard across the industry and is designed to prevent fraud. You will be required to submit scanned copies or clear photos of documents to verify your identity and address. Typical processing times for verification and withdrawals are outlined in the table below. Withdrawal limits also apply, often set at €/$5,000 per week.
| Document Type | Purpose | Accepted Formats |
|---|---|---|
| Government-Issued Photo ID | Verifying Identity (Name, Date of Birth) | Passport, Driver’s License, National ID Card |
| Recent Utility Bill or Bank Statement | Verifying Address (Must be less than 3 months old) | PDF, JPG, PNG (Clear, full document) |
| Proof of Payment Method | Securing the payment method used | Front of credit card (digits masked), e-wallet screenshot |
Common Problems and How to Solve Them
Players often encounter a few specific issues. One common problem is a bonus not being credited. This usually happens because a Grandmondial promo code was not entered correctly or the bonus was claimed after a deposit was already made. The solution is to contact customer support before depositing. Another frequent issue is a withdrawal being delayed due to incomplete KYC documents. To avoid this, upload all required documents as soon as you register. Finally, failing to meet wagering requirements is the primary reason players cannot withdraw bonus winnings. Always keep track of your progress in the bonus section of your account.
Responsible Gaming Tools at Grandmondial
Beyond bonuses, it’s vital to understand the tools available to promote safe play. Grandmondial provides several responsible gaming features. You can set deposit limits on a daily, weekly, or monthly basis directly from your account settings. Loss limits and wagering limits can also be configured. For more serious breaks, you can activate a temporary time-out period, ranging from 24 hours to several weeks. For players who need to exclude themselves permanently, self-exclusion is an option. Utilizing these tools helps ensure your experience remains enjoyable and within your control.
